Social media mining for identification and exploration of health-related information from pregnant women
Widespread use of social media has led to the generation of substantial
amounts of information about individuals, including health-related information.
Social media provides the opportunity to study health-related information about
selected population groups who may be of interest for a particular study. In
this paper, we explore the possibility of utilizing social media to perform
targeted data collection and analysis from a particular population group --
pregnant women. We hypothesize that we can use social media to identify cohorts
of pregnant women and follow them over time to analyze crucial health-related
information. To identify potentially pregnant women, we employ simple
rule-based searches that attempt to detect pregnancy announcements with
moderate precision. To further filter out false positives and noise, we employ
a supervised classifier using a small number of hand-annotated data. We then
collect their posts over time to create longitudinal health timelines and
attempt to divide the timelines into different pregnancy trimesters. Finally,
we assess the usefulness of the timelines by performing a preliminary analysis
to estimate drug intake patterns of our cohort at different trimesters. Our
rule-based cohort identification technique collected 53,820 users over thirty
months from Twitter. Our pregnancy announcement classification technique
achieved an F-measure of 0.81 for the pregnancy class, resulting in 34,895 user
timelines. Analysis of the timelines revealed that pertinent health-related
information, such as drug-intake and adverse reactions can be mined from the
data. Our approach to using user timelines in this fashion has produced very
encouraging results and can be employed for other important tasks where
cohorts, for which health-related information may not be available from other
sources, are required to be followed over time to derive population-based

âThe objective was about not blaming one anotherâ: a qualitative study to explore how collaboration is experienced within quality improvement collaboratives in Ethiopia
Background:
Quality improvement collaboratives are a common approach to improving quality of care. They rely on collaboration across and within health facilities to enable and accelerate quality improvement. Originating in high-income settings, little is known about how collaboration transfers to low-income settings, despite the widespread use of these collaboratives.//
Method:
We explored collaboration within quality improvement collaboratives in Ethiopia through 42 in-depth interviews with staff of two hospitals and four health centers and three with quality improvement mentors. Data were analysed thematically using a deductive and inductive approach.//
Results:
There was collaboration at learning sessions though experience sharing, co-learning and peer pressure. Respondents were used to a blaming environment, which they contrasted to the open and non-blaming environment at the learning sessions. Respondents formed new relationships that led to across facility practical support. Within facilities, those in the quality improvement team continued to collaborate through the plan-do-study-act cycles, although this required high engagement and support from mentors. Few staff were able to attend learning sessions and within facility transfer of quality improvement knowledge was rare. This affected broader participation and led to some resentment and resistance. Improved teamwork skills and behaviors occurred at individual rather than facility or systems level, with implications for sustainability. Challenges to collaboration included unequal participation, lack of knowledge transfer, high workloads, staff turnover and a culture of dependency.//
Conclusion:
We conclude that collaboration can occur and is valued within a traditionally hierarchical system, but may require explicit support at learning sessions and by mentors. More emphasis is needed on ensuring quality improvement knowledge transfer, buy-in and system level change. This could include a modified collaborative design to provide facility-level support for spread
Tackling the hard problems: implementation experience and lessons learned in newborn health from the African Health Initiative
Background
The Doris Duke Charitable Foundationâs African Health Initiative supported the implementation of Population Health Implementation and Training (PHIT) Partnership health system strengthening interventions in designated areas of five countries: Ghana, Mozambique, Rwanda, Tanzania, and Zambia. All PHIT programs included health system strengthening interventions with child health outcomes from the outset, but all increasingly recognized the need to increase focus to improve health and outcomes in the first month of life. This paper uses a case study approach to describe interventions implemented in newborn health, compare approaches, and identify lessons learned across the programsâ collective implementation experience.
Methods
Case studies were built using quantitative and qualitative methods, applying the World Health Organization Health Systems Strengthening Framework, and maternal, newborn and child health continuum of care framework. We identified the following five primary themes in health systems strengthening intervention strategies used to target improvement in newborn health, which were incorporated by all PHIT projects with varying results: health service delivery at the community level (Tanzania), combining community and health facility level interventions (Zambia), participatory information feedback and clinical training (Ghana), performance review and enhancement (Mozambique), and integrated clinical and system-level improvement (Rwanda), and used individual case studies to illustrate each of these themes.
Results
Tanzania and Zambia included significant community-based components, including mobilization and sensitization for increased uptake of essential services, while Ghana, Mozambique, and Rwanda focused more efforts on improving the quality of services delivered once a patient enters a health facility. All countries included aspects that improved communication across levels of the health system, whether through district-wide data sharing and peer learning networks in Mozambique and Rwanda, or improved referral processes and systems in Tanzania, Zambia, and Ghana.
Conclusion
Key lessons learned include the importance of focusing intervention components on addressing drivers of neonatal mortality across the maternal and newborn care continuum at all levels of the health system, matching efforts to improve service utilization with provision of high quality facility-based services, and the critical role of leadership to catalyze improvements in newborn health
âQuality teaches you how to use water. It doesnât provide a water pumpâ: a qualitative study of context and mechanisms of action in an Ethiopian quality improvement program
Background
Quality improvement collaboratives are a common approach to bridging the quality-of-care gap, but little is known about implementation in low-income settings. Implementers rarely consider mechanisms of change or the role of context, which may explain collaborativesâ varied impacts.
Methods
To understand mechanisms and contextual influences we conducted 55 in-depth interviews with staff from four health centres and two hospitals involved in quality improvement collaboratives in Ethiopia. We also generated control charts for selected indicators to explore any impacts of the collaboratives.
Results
The cross facility learning sessions increased the prominence and focus on quality, allowed learning from experts and peers and were motivational through public recognition of success or a desire to emulate peers. Within facilities, new structures and processes were created. These were fragile and sometimes alienating to those outside the improvement team. The trusted and respected mentors were important for support, motivation and accountability. Where mentor visits were infrequent or mentors less skilled, team function was impacted. These mechanisms were more prominent, and quality improvement more functional, in facilities with strong leadership and pre-existing good teamwork; as staff had shared goals, an active approach to problems and were more willing and able to be flexible to implement change ideas. Quality improvement structures and processes were more likely to be internally driven and knowledge transferred to other staff in these facilities, which reduced the impact of staff turnover and increased buy-in. In facilities which lacked essential inputs, staff struggled to see how the collaborative could meaningfully improve quality and were less likely to have functioning quality improvement. The unexpected civil unrest in one region strongly disrupted the health system and the collaborative. These contextual issues were fluid, with multiple interactions and linkages.
Conclusions
The study confirms the need to carefully consider context in the implementation of quality improvement collaboratives. Facilities that implement quality improvement successfully may be those that already have characteristics that foster quality. Quality improvement may be alienating to those outside of the improvement team and implementers should not assume the organic spread or transfer of quality improvement knowledge

Clinical mentorship to improve pediatric quality of care at the health centers in rural Rwanda: a qualitative study of perceptions and acceptability of health care workers
Background: Despite evidence supporting Integrated Management of Childhood Illness (IMCI) as a strategy to improve pediatric care in countries with high child mortality, its implementation faces challenges related to lack of or poor post-didactic training supervision and gaps in necessary supporting systems. These constraints lead to health care workersâ inability to consistently translate IMCI knowledge and skills into practice. A program providing mentoring and enhanced supervision at health centers (MESH), focusing on clinical and systems improvement was implemented in rural Rwanda as a strategy to address these issues, with the ultimate goal of improving the quality of pediatric care at rural health centers. We explored perceptions of MESH from the perspective of IMCI clinical mentors, mentees, and district clinical leadership. Methods: We conducted focus group discussions with 40 health care workers from 21 MESH-supported health centers. Two FGDs in each district were carried out, including one for nurses and one for director of health centers. District medical directors and clinical mentors had individual in-depth interviews. We performed a hermeneutic analysis using Atlas.ti v5.2. Results: Study participants highlighted program components in five key areas that contributed to acceptability and impact, including: 1) Interactive, collaborative capacity-building, 2) active listening and relationships, 3) supporting not policing, 4) systems improvement, and 5) real-time feedback. Staff turn-over, stock-outs, and other facility/systems gaps were identified as barriers to MESH and IMCI implementation. Conclusion: Health care workers reported high acceptance and positive perceptions of the MESH model as an effective strategy to build their capacity, bridge the gap between knowledge and practice in pediatric care, and address facility and systems issues. This approach also improved relationships between the district supervisory team and health center-based care providers. Despite some challenges, many perceived a strong benefit on clinical performance and outcomes. This study can inform program implementers and policy makers of key components needed for developing similar health facility-based mentorship interventions and potential barriers and resistance which can be proactively addressed to ensure success
Consensus-based approach to develop a measurement framework and identify a core set of indicators to track implementation and progress towards effective coverage of facility-based Kangaroo Mother Care.
BACKGROUND: As efforts to scale up the delivery of Kangaroo Mother Care (KMC) in facilities are increasing, a standardized approach to measure implementation and progress towards effective coverage is needed. Here, we describe a consensus-based approach to develop a measurement framework and identify a core set of indicators for monitoring facility-based KMC that would be feasible to measure within existing systems. METHODS: The KMC measurement framework and core list of indicators were developed through: 1) scoping exercise to identify potential indicators through literature review and requests from researchers and program implementers; and 2) face-to-face consultations with KMC and measurement experts working at country and global levels to review candidate indicators and finalize selection and definitions. RESULTS: The KMC measurement framework includes two main components: 1) service readiness, based on the WHO building blocks framework; and 2) service delivery action sequence covering identification, service initiation, continuation to discharge, and follow-up to graduation. Consensus was reached on 10 core indicators for KMC, which were organized according to the measurement framework. We identified 4 service readiness indicators, capturing national level policy for KMC, availability of KMC indicators in HMIS, costed operational plans for KMC and availability of KMC services at health facilities with inpatient maternity services. Six indicators were defined for service delivery, including weighing of babies at birth, identification of those â€2000 g, initiation of facility-based KMC, monitoring the quality of KMC, status of babies at discharge from the facility and levels of follow-up (according to country-specific protocol). CONCLUSIONS: These core KMC indicators, identified with input from a wide range of global and country-level KMC and measurement experts, can aid efforts to strengthen monitoring systems and facilitate global tracking of KMC implementation. As data collection systems advance, we encourage program managers and evaluators to document their experiences using this framework to measure progress and allow indicator refinement, with the overall aim of working towards sustainable, country-led data systems
